Plain language at the Commission – Finalisation of the plain language project.

[1] This Statement sets out the process for the remaining plain language matters in the 4 yearly review of modern awards (the Review).

1. Background to the plain language project

[2] On 22 September 2015, the Commission issued a Statement 1 establishing a pilot to produce a plain language draft of the Pharmacy Industry Award 2010 (Pharmacy Award). The purpose of the pilot was to create a plain language exposure draft (PLED) which was simpler and easier for employees and employers to understand.

[3] Following the publication of the Pharmacy Award PLED, the Commission conducted user testing. A Report setting out the results of the testing was published in April 2016. This Report, together with the Plain Language Guidelines, has informed the Commission’s approach to redrafting modern awards in plain language.

[4] Simplifying the language and structure of modern awards has been a focus of the Review. At the start of the Review, the Commission engaged with small businesses and interested parties to make awards simpler and easier to understand and apply. 2 The objective has been to produce redrafted modern awards that can be read by an employer or employee without needing a history lesson or paid advocate to interpret how the award applies in the workplace.3

[5] Insights gained from our engagement with small businesses about matters such as the format, structure, language and usability 4 of awards has led to the restructure of 118 of the 121 modern awards being reviewed. The process for finalising the remaining 3 awards is set out later in this statement. The new modern awards structure follows a more logical path from the time of engagement through to termination of employment and redundancy. In addition to restructuring each modern award, the following changes have been made to improve accessibility across the award system5:

1. Standard clauses have been redrafted in plain language. 6

2. A schedule of hourly rates has been included to provide a calculated wage rate rather than a percentage of the hourly rate and avoid the need for employers and employees to make calculations.

3. A new model provision about how and when employees must be paid outstanding wages and other amounts due when employment ends has been included.

4. The facilitative provision permitting the alterations of the ‘span of hours’ by up to one hour at either end of the spread (the Alteration clause) has been redrafted in a number of awards to remove ambiguity. 7

5. The National Training Wage Schedule has been standardised and removed from most modern awards except for the Miscellaneous Award 2010 (now the Miscellaneous Award 2020). The Schedule has been incorporated into other awards by reference to the Miscellaneous Award 2020, where appropriate.

6. Award terms that were inconsistent with the National Employment Standard have been removed.

7. All outdated transitional provisions have been removed.

[6] Further details about changes to modern awards flowing from the plain language ‘light touch’ process are set out in the Full Bench Decision of 20 August 2019 8.

[7] The Review process has extended the length of some modern awards, as complex clauses are ‘unpacked’ into subclauses and expressed in plain language. The insertion of schedules of hourly rates and examples have also added to the length of some modern awards, while ensuring that information about minimum entitlements is provided in a simple and accessible form.

[8] Following the plain language pilot, the Commission commenced a process to identify other modern awards suitable to be redrafted in plain language. In a Statement issued 6 May 2016 9, the Commission identified the Clerks —Private Sector Award 2010, General Retail Industry Award 2010, Hospitality Industry (General) Award 2010 and the Restaurant Industry Award 2010 as awards selected for the first tranche of plain language re-drafting.

[9] These awards were selected based on an assessment of the level of award-reliance amongst employers and employees. The Commission noted that, at that time, ‘Retail trade’ and ‘Accommodation and food services’ were the 2 industries with the most employees who received award rates, between them accounting for a third of all award-reliant employees. 10 In addition, a large number of award reliant employees were also found in the ‘Administrative and support services industry’.

[10] In selecting these awards, the Commission also took into account award-reliance among small businesses (those with fewer than 20 employees), on the basis that these organisations are less likely to have a dedicated internal human resources function to assist with the interpretation of awards.

[11] All 4 of these awards have undergone plain language redrafting in consultation with interested parties and have been varied and renamed as follows:

  Clerks – Private Sector Award 2020 came into operation on 29 May 2020 11

  General Retail Industry Award 2020 came into operation on 1 October 2020 12

  Hospitality Industry (General) Award 2020 v came into operation on 29 May 2020 13

  Restaurant Industry Award 2020 came into operation on 29 May 2020. 14

[12] In a Statement issued 27 March 2017 15, the Commission identified a further 10 awards for plain language redrafting. In selecting these modern awards, the Commission took into account the following factors:

  industries or subsectors identified by the Fair Work Ombudsman as having high levels of non-compliance;

  award reliance survey data regarding modern awards used by small businesses; and

  the resources available to the Commission.

[13] The 10 awards selected for the second tranche of plain language redrafting were:

  Aged Care Award 2010;

  Building and Construction General On-site Award 2010;

  Children’s Services Award 2010;

  Cleaning Services Award 2010;

  Fast Food Industry Award 2010;

  Hair and Beauty Industry Award 2010;

  Manufacturing and Associated Industries and Occupations Award 2010;

  Security Services Industry Award 2010;

  Social, Community, Home Care and Disability Services Industry Award 2010; and

  Vehicle Manufacturing, Repair, Services and Retail Award 2010.

[14] Four of the second tranche awards have been redrafted in plain language in consultation with interested parties and have been varied and renamed as follows:

  Cleaning Services Award 2020 came into operation on 4 May 2020 16

  Fast Food Industry Award 2020 came into operation on 28 July 2022 17

  Security Services Industry Award 2020 came into operation on 18 June 2020 18

  Hair and Beauty Industry Award 2020 came into operation on 9 August 2022. 19

[15] In a Statement issued on 28 October 2020 20 (October 2020 Statement), we confirmed that the plain language redrafting of the Social, Community, Home Care and Disability Services Industry Award 2010 (SCHADS Award) and the Children’s Services Award 2010 (Children’s Award) would commence once the substantive claims raised during the Review in each of these awards had been finalised. We also said that the plain language redrafting of the Aged Care Award 2010 (Aged Care Award) would also commence at this time.

Children’s Services Award

[16] The substantive claims in the Children’s Award have recently been finalised. Following a number of decisions by the Full Bench in AM2018/18 21, a determination varying the Children’s Award was issued on 28 October 2020, and came into operation on 1 November 202022. A further variation determination was issued on 24 November 2021, and came into operation on 1 January 202223. One final issue involving the Educational Leaders allowance has now been determined24 and the variation will come into operation on 1 November 2022.25

[17] A plain language exposure draft of the Children’s Services Award will shortly be issued. The Commission proposes to undertake a plain language ‘light touch’ process involving restructuring the award so that is consistent with other awards varied during the Review. Interested parties will have the opportunity to comment on the exposure draft.

SCHADS Award and Aged Care Award

[18] The substantive claims in respect of the SCHADS Award during the Review were dealt with in 2 tranches. The substantive claims in Tranche 1 have been finalised and the variation determination came into operation on 1 July 2020. 26 The substantive claims in Tranche 2 were dealt with in decisions of 4 May 202127, 25 August 202128 and 18 October 202129. A final variation determination was issued on 31 January 202230, with variations coming into operation on 1 February 2022 and 1 July 2022.

[19] The substantive claims in respect of the Aged Care Award were determined in decisions issued on 26 August 2019 31 and 18 October 2019.32 A variation determination was issued on 18 October 201933, with variations coming into operation on 25 October 2019 and 1 July 2020.

[20] In November 2020 and May 2021, the Commission received applications to vary clause 14.1 Minimum wages—Aged Care Employee and Schedule B—Classification Definitions in the Aged Care Award.34 In June 2021 the Commission received an application to vary the minimum wage rates in the SCHADS Award.35 The Commission is dealing with these applications together as part of the Work value case – Aged care industry. We do not propose to undertake a plain language review of the Aged Care Award and the SCHADS Award until the applications in the Work value case – Aged care industry are determined.

Vehicle Award, Manufacturing Award and Building Award

[21] In the October 2020 Statement, interested parties were asked to comment on whether the plain language redrafting of the Vehicle Repair, Services and Retail Award 2010 (Vehicle 2010 Award), the Manufacturing and Associated Industries and Occupations Award 2010 (Manufacturing 2010 Award) and the Building and Construction General On-site Award 2010 (Building 2010 Award) should commence in 2020. Submissions were received from:

  the Housing Industry Association, in respect of the Building 2010 Award 36

  the Australian Industry Group (Ai Group) (on behalf of itself and several employee organisations), in respect of the Vehicle 2010 Award, Manufacturing 2010 Award and Building 2010 Award 37

  the Victorian Automobile Chamber of Commerce (VACC) (on behalf of the Motor Trades Organisations), in respect of the Vehicle 2010 Award 38

  Master Builders Australia, in respect of the Building 2010 Award 39

  Australian Business Industrial (ABI) and Business NSW, in respect of the Vehicle 2010 Award, Manufacturing 2010 Award and Building 2010 Award 40

[22] To the extent to which the submissions addressed the respective awards, all parties indicated they did not support commencing the plain language redrafting of the awards in 2020, citing substantial recent variations to those awards and/or caseload concerns. Ai Group requested that any plain language redrafting for these awards not commence before the second half of 2021. Ai Group’s submission was supported by ABI and Business NSW.

[23] Each of the abovementioned awards has been restructured as part of the plain language ‘light touch’ process and each has been renamed and varied as part of the Review. They are now the Vehicle Repair, Services and Retail Award 2020 (Vehicle Award), the Manufacturing and Associated Industries and Occupations Award 2020 (Manufacturing Award) and the Building and Construction General On-site Award 2020 (Building Award). We do not propose to re-draft these awards further.

2. Matters referred to plain language Full Bench

[24] During the Review process, a number of contested or drafting matters were referred to the plain language Full Bench for determination. The one outstanding referred matter relates to shutdown provisions contained in modern awards.

Shutdown provisions

[25] During the annual leave common issue proceedings, an issue arose in relation to the Black Coal Mining Award 2010 (the Black Coal Award) regarding annual leave shutdown. In a Statement41 issued in November 2017, a number of modern awards containing shutdown provisions were referred to the plain language Full Bench for determination.

[26] A further Statement was issued on 28 February 2019 (the February 2019 Statement). 42 In the February 2019 Statement we asked interested parties to make submissions on various matters, including whether the modern awards that currently contain shutdown provisions should be varied to include a model term. We said that these matters would be decided on the papers unless any party requested a formal hearing. No such requests were received.

[27] Submissions were received from interested parties and a decision issued on 25 August 2022. 43 Draft determinations varying 78 awards consistent with the provisional views set out in the decision will be published in due course. Interested parties will be provided with a period of 21 days from the date the draft determinations are published to lodge any further submissions.

3. Updated plain language report

[28] The Commission engaged Wallis Market and Social Research (Wallis) to provide insights about the outcome and impacts of the Commission’s plain language initiatives, as well as exploring opportunities to improve the usability of awards that are intended to be redrafted. Wallis conducted in-depth interviews and focus groups with employees and employers covered by awards that have been re-drafted or are intended to be re-drafted. Fieldwork was conducted from 14th December 2020 to 17th of February 2021, with a total of n=29 in-depth interviews and n=5 focus groups being completed. Participants came from a range of industries.

[29] The key findings from the Wallis Report are set out below:

  Participants appreciated the simplified, less legalistic, language.

  The revised structure of the awards, although not always spontaneously noticed, was generally considered to be more logical and easier to navigate.

  Tables were universally appreciated for their clarity and easiness to locate as well as share.

  Examples were generally positively received for their explanatory utility. Recommendations are made on how they should be displayed in order not to harm document flow or add too much to document length.

  Notes require careful optimisation if they are to add clarity without adding further confusion.

  Most participants welcome the use of technology to enhance the user experience.

  Expanding text and hover text were both well received as concepts.

  The use of cross referencing and hyperlinks needs to be used judiciously, otherwise they can make the document more difficult to read.

[30] A number of these key findings relate to the use of technology which was not a focus of the plain language project. However, since the Wallis Report was received, a new Commission website was launched in early 2022 which aims to address many of the challenges users faced when accessing our services online. The Commission will continue to explore opportunities to use technology to make modern awards more accessible for award users.

Conclusion

[31] A statement drawing the Review to a conclusion will be issued in the coming weeks. In these circumstances, it is also appropriate to also draw the Plain Language project to a close, subject to the small number of matters set out in this statement.

[32] A decision issued on 20 August 2019 44 invited any interested party to identify any term in any modern award that is ambiguous, uncertain or confusing so that the term could be considered for plain language re-drafting. This invitation was repeated in a decision published on 2 September 2019.45 We make a final call for any interested party to identify a particular modern award or a particular term of a modern award that may benefit from plain language re-drafting for our consideration. Any party wishing to identify such an award or award term should write to amod@fwc.gov.au by 4pm on Friday 23 September 2022.

[33] In the absence of any award terms or awards being identified for further plain language re-drafting, the Plain Language project element of the Review will conclude with the finalisation of the outstanding matters set out in this statement.

[34] Finally, we recognise that re-writing awards in plain language is an ongoing exercise. Although we do not propose to extend the Plain Language project at this time, we note that it is open to any party to make an application to vary an award to address any ambiguity or uncertainty using the remaining legislative framework.
